Christ Taking Leave of his Mother,

EDITORS COMMENTS
a poignant oil on panel painting by Cornelius Engebrechtsz, dates back to the 16th century, making it an exquisite example of Dutch Renaissance art. The painting depicts a tender moment between Jesus Christ and his mother, Mary, as he prepares to embark on his public ministry. With a loving embrace, Christ bids farewell to his mother, imparting a sense of deep emotion and devotion. The scene is set against a subdued, earth-toned background, highlighting the vibrant colors of Christ's robe and Mary's traditional blue mantle and red veil. The Madonna's expressive face, filled with maternal love and concern, is contrasted with the serene and resolute expression on Christ's face, signifying his dedication to his divine mission. This poignant biblical scene, inspired by the New Testament, has been a source of inspiration for generations. The painting is a testament to the enduring themes of family, love, and the strong bond between a parent and child.
